Output 8c77a5111c6682aa78f5426def38cefd966cbde592f5611498cc7709024238bd:3

value
900000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f93fac5e590e31c350cc3be25961ef63588b02 OP_EQUAL
address
32sccx6H4QnMiAFeX4BK8b1iK74MyHjcgA
transaction
8c77a5111c6682aa78f5426def38cefd966cbde592f5611498cc7709024238bd
spent
true